uPVC windows can have problems opening or locking. This problem usually occurs when the locking mechanism has become stiff or jammed. If this is the case, a simple fix is to apply graphite powder or machine oil to grease the lock and handle mechanism. This will allow the mechanism to free up and allow the window or door to function normally once more.

Another issue that can be found with uPVC windows is that the hinges can become stiff or even stuck. This issue is typically caused by dust and grit building up on the hinges. The solution is to lubricate the hinges using oil or grease. The wrong lubricant can damage the hinges and make them unusable.

Stained Glass Repairs

Stained glass windows are found in churches, homes and other structures. They add visual interest, privacy and light to a space. However, they can be fragile and must be kept in good order to ensure they are in good working order. Even with the best care, stained glass and leaded windows will deteriorate due to the aging process, exposure to weather and environmental elements. This can cause cracks, fading, and water leakage. If you have stained or leaded glass window that requires repair, it is important to locate an expert local to restore the piece to its original splendor.

On average, the cost for repair of broken or cracked stained glass is around $500. The exact price will depend on the kind of solution required to fix the problem. For instance professional technicians may use copper foil or epoxy edge-gluing to fix the broken glass. They may also relead lead and reseal stained glass. There are several options each having distinct advantages and costs. The selection of the most suitable solution will depend on the size of the crack, location, and the type of material used in the production of the glass.

Leaded glass cracks may be caused by thermal expansion, vibrations or contraction and building movements, or just normal wear and tear. The cracks can enlarge and cause more problems over time. To avoid further damage and growth, a crack that crosses an important part of stained-glass panels or the face must be fixed as fast as is possible. Years ago, this was usually accomplished by splicing a "Dutchman" lead flange over the crack. This was not a good method of repair and is no longer the case. There are better methods of fixing cracks like these.

Stained glass restoration can take on many varieties. It can be as easy as repairing a crack, or as complex as restoring a stained glass door panel or window to its original state. Generally speaking, the price of restoration projects is much higher than an easy repair or replacement. This is because the work involves cleaning and removing damaged or stained glass, tightening the lead cames, resealing and re-tying the cement, and replacing any missing pieces of stained glass.

Weatherstripping Repairs

Weatherstripping prevents air and water from entering homes through the gaps surrounding doors and windows. It is an essential part of home maintenance that could save you money on energy bills and costly repairs. It also makes homes more comfortable. The materials used to make the seal may degrade over time, as a result of wear and tears. It is crucial to replace these materials periodically.

There are a few indicators that your weather stripping is beginning to wear out: a moist area after washing the window or a whistling sound while driving along the street or drafts that can be felt when you walk through an unlocked door. Taskers can protect your doors and windows with a variety of weatherstripping materials. Foam tapes can be made of closed or open cell foam. They come in different thicknesses, widths and qualities. They are simple to install and can be cut using scissors. Felt strips are also affordable and last for about a year or two. You can cut them to size using scissors, and attach them to the frame of your door or hinge side of the sliding window using glue, staples or tacks. Metal V strips or vinyl are a bit more difficult to set up, but can be nailed along the window jamb.

Fogging of the glass is a common problem with double-paned window. This is caused by a failure of the airtight seal that joins the two panes of glass. Re-sealing the glass may be able to solve the issue, based on the cause. If the window has been exposed for a long period of time to elements, it might be necessary to replace the entire unit.
